Ryan VanderVeen took advantage of his front row starting position to grab the win in the Michigan Dirt Cup/ALMS co-sanctioned event Friday night at Mt. Pleasant (MI) Speedway. VanderVeen, from Three Lakes, MI, out dragged Brandon Thirlby at the race’s outset and stayed at the front of the 22 car pack for the duration of the 30 lapper, claiming $2000 for his night’s work. Top five finishers included Curtis Roberts, Brian Ruhlman, Dona Marcoullier and Jeep VanWormer, who charged from the rear of the pack to grab 5th. Heat wins went to Dona Marcoullier, Brandon Thirlby, Brad Harden, and VanderVeen. Rich Neiser and Andy Galgoci took the B-Mains. 30 cars were on hand.
